Nkwerre

Nkwerre is one of the Local Government Areas in Imo State, South-East, Nigeria. It is situated in Nkwerre town where the name of the local government area was derived. Its population was placed at 80,270 from the 2006 population census with an area of 38.447 km. It is known for its thick vegetation which is supposed to prevent soil erosion however, it is erosion prone area.

Climate in Nkwerre

Nkwerre has an average annual temperature of 25.9°C (79°F). The hottest month is Apr (27.1°C), the coldest is Jan (25.1°C). Average annual precipitation is 1878 mm.

Month Avg °C / °F Min / Max °C Rain (mm)
Jan 25.1°C / 77°F 15.1° / 32.3° 21.7
Feb 26.1°C / 79°F 16.7° / 33.1° 10.4
Mar 27°C / 81°F 22.4° / 32.6° 69.9
Apr 27.1°C / 81°F 22.8° / 33° 113.2
May 26.7°C / 80°F 22.8° / 32.1° 186.2
Jun 25.8°C / 78°F 21.8° / 31.2° 276.9
Jul 25.2°C / 77°F 21.5° / 30.2° 270.1
Aug 25.1°C / 77°F 21.3° / 29.9° 234.0
Sep 25.3°C / 78°F 21.9° / 30.3° 346.0
Oct 25.7°C / 78°F 22° / 31° 242.2
Nov 26.3°C / 79°F 20.8° / 31.7° 98.1
Dec 25.3°C / 77°F 17° / 31.9° 9.1
